The Tunnel at Niagara Parks Power Station
Discover the awe-inspiring industrial heritage nestled within Niagara Falls at The Tunnel in Niagara Parks Power Station. Step inside the cavernous, historic facility where giant blue turbines hum quietly in a grand hall lit by diffused natural light streaming through large arched windows. The interplay of aged, textured concrete floors and soaring iron rafters overhead ignites a sense of timeless engineering wonder. This immersive exploration connects you to the raw power behind Niagara’s electricity and the human ingenuity that tamed it. Perfect for curious travelers craving insider access to iconic yet often overlooked marvels, this experience blends historic preservation with the pulse of energy, inviting you to witness the grand scale and beauty of industrial architecture.
